FL Citrus Industry Annual Conference To Be June 9-11
The Florida Citrus Industry Annual Conference hosted by Florida Citrus Mutual will be held June 9-11 at the Hyatt Regency Coconut Point Resort & Spa in Bonita Springs. The event includes numerous industry meetings and an educational session, social gatherings, and golf and fishing tournaments. Southeast AgNet’s Ernie Neff has the report. New Citrus Fungal Disease Suspected In Florida
State agriculture officials suspect the serious citrus fungal disease citrus black spot has been found in a Collier County citrus grove. They are awaiting confirmation from the U.S. Department of Agriculture. Southeast AgNet’s Ernie Neff has the story. Download Audio Post sponsor: Copper coverage with Less Metallic Copper per acre. Healthy Citrus Trees Likely Tolerate HLB Best
University of Florida scientist Tim Spann and others are conducting research into the correlation between general tree health and HLB. In this report, Spann tells how scientists hope to use existing research findings as building blocks in learning more about tree health and HLB. Citrus Economists To Discuss Future Of The OJ Industry
Citrus economists, mostly from Florida and Brazil, will meet in Lake Alfred this week to discuss the future of the global orange juice industry. They’ll make a public presentation at 9 a.m. Thursday in the Citrus Research and Education Center. Southeast AgNet’s Ernie Neff has the report. More Research Supports Citrus’ Health Claims
A new study from the State University of New York at Buffalo suggests that orange juice may counteract some of the bad effects of a high-fat, fast-food meal. Southeast AgNet’s Ernie Neff reports.
